This pride month, we wanted to bring attention to a housing disparity that often goes unnoticed: LGBTQ+ people. These graphs are using data from the UCLA's 2020 study into homeownership among LGBTQ+ people. This study also found that these numbers are missing important context: even among LGBTQ+ people, transgender people and racial minorities had even lower homeownership rates than these pictured. Furthermore, homeless and unhoused statistics show that LGBTQ+ people are at risk of housing instability at higher rates.
